xarray.broadcast() could also be helpful for generating a cartesian product. Something like xarray.broadcast(*data.coords.values()) would get you three 3D DataArray objects.

apply_ufunc with vectorize=True could also achieve what you're looking for here: ```python import xarray as xr import numpy as np

data = xr.Dataset(coords={'x': np.linspace(-1, 1), 'y': np.linspace(0, 10), 'a': 1, 'b': 5})

def some_function(x, y): return float(x) * float(y)

xr.apply_ufunc(some_function, data['x'], data['y'], vectorize=True) Results in: <xarray.DataArray (x: 50, y: 50)> array([[ -0. , -0.204082, -0.408163, ..., -9.591837, -9.795918, -10. ], [ -0. , -0.195752, -0.391504, ..., -9.200333, -9.396085, -9.591837], [ -0. , -0.187422, -0.374844, ..., -8.80883 , -8.996252, -9.183673], ..., [ 0. , 0.187422, 0.374844, ..., 8.80883 , 8.996252, 9.183673], [ 0. , 0.195752, 0.391504, ..., 9.200333, 9.396085, 9.591837], [ 0. , 0.204082, 0.408163, ..., 9.591837, 9.795918, 10. ]]) Coordinates: * x (x) float64 -1.0 -0.9592 -0.9184 -0.8776 -0.8367 -0.7959 ... a int64 1 b int64 5 * y (y) float64 0.0 0.2041 0.4082 0.6122 0.8163 1.02 1.224 1.429 ... ```

You can even do this with dask arrays if you set dask='parallelized'.

That said, it does feel like there's some missing functionality here for the xarray equivalent of ndenumerate. I'm not entirely sure what the right API is, yet.
